Bandar Tasik Selatan in Kuala Lumpur, Kuala Lumpur recorded 155 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M250K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M322.

This area contains both residential and commercial properties. View 152 residential properties or 3 commercial properties separately for more focused analysis.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M250K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M199K to RM301K, and a typical market range of RM197K to RM303K.

Most transactions involved low-cost flat, with high diversity across multiple property types.

The median PSF stands at RM322, with core pricing between RM285 and RM359. Market pricing typically extends from RM286.05 to RM358.05, reflecting moderate variation in unit pricing. With an IQR of RM72.00 and MAD of RM37, the PSF demonstrates reasonable consistency across the market.
